Abstract

Defense equipment manufacturing industries are one of the industries in which attend to intelligence and ICT. In other words, due to the rapid and fundamental technological advances in military and defense equipment, the survival of these organizations depends on increasing their competitiveness and making the right and timely decisions against these changes through intelligence. In this regard, this applied research in a descriptive and survey method, design and explain the smart business model in the defense equipment manufacturing industry. 275 participants who were selected from among all senior technology managers of optical companies by available sampling method attempted a researcher-made questionnaire. The results of the test of the conceptual model indicate the significant role of organizational, process and technical and technological factors in the smart business of defense equipment manufacturing Industries.
